A new calculator that is capable of working out your fitness age has been created by researchers.

The scientists confessed that the device is not any exact science but is a "rough estimate of cardiorespiratory fitness", News.com.au reported.
For the study, lead researcher Ulrik Wisloff and his team got 5,000 people between 20 - 90 years old to run on a treadmill to the exhaustion point.
